Abstract
Shift work (SW) is the main working schedule worldwide, and it may cause sleep disorders, breast cancer, and cardiovascular disease. Low back pain (LBP) is a common problem in the workplace; however, the association between LBP and SW remains unclear. Therefore, we conducted a meta-analysis to determine the association between SW and LBP. This study was conducted in accordance with the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. The PubMed, Embase, and Web of Science databases using a set of associated keywords were queried. The inclusion criteria were as follows: (1) adult employees hired by a company or organization; (2) SW exposure; and (3) the outcome of LBP according to examination or assessment. A total of 40 studies were included that met the inclusion criteria for the meta-analysis. SW was significantly associated with LBP (odds ratio [OR]: 1.31, 95% confidence interval [CI]: 1.18−1.47, p < 0.00001). Furthermore, it was observed that LBP was significantly associated with night shift (NS) (OR: 1.49, 95% CI: 1.24−1.82, p < 0.0001) but not with rotating shift (RS) (OR: 0.96, 95% CI: 0.76−1.22, p = 0.49). Moreover, LBP was significantly associated with SW in health care workers (HCWs) (OR: 1.40, 95% CI: 1.20−1.63, p < 0.0001) but not in non-HCWs (OR: 1.19, 95% CI: 0.94−1.50, p = 0.14). SW was significantly associated with LBP. Furthermore, the subgroup analysis showed that NS, but not RS, was associated with LBP. Compared with SW in non-HCWs, SW in HCWs was significantly associated with LBP.

Abstract
ETHNOPHARMACOLOGICAL RELEVANCE Helminthostachys zeylanica (HZ), which is also called "Dao-Di-U-Gon" in Taiwan, has anti-inflammatory and antiedema effects and is commonly used to treat edema in patients with fractures. The ugonin K component of HZ can induce osteogenesis and promote bone mineralization, its therapeutic effect, however, its therapeutic effect remains unclear. Therefore, the purpose of the present study was to investigate the effect of HZ on functional recovery in patients with ankle fractures requiring surgical treatment. METHODS A double-blinded, randomized, controlled study was conducted. A total of 45 patients with ankle fractures requiring surgical treatment were assigned to either the control group (n = 23 patients), which received the oral administration of HZ placebo 1.0 g t.i.d. for 42 days continuously, or to the treatment group (22 patients), which received HZ for 42 days. RESULTS The serum amino-terminal propeptide of type 1 procollagen (PINP) levels were similar in the first assessment (V1) between the control (45.90 ± 16.31 ng/mL) and treatment groups (52.61 ± 21.02 ng/mL; p = 0.240); the differences in PINP level between the third assessment (V3) and V1 were greater in the treatment group (35.84 ± 24.56 ng/mL) than in the control group (16.34 ± 11.97 ng/mL; p = 0.002). Radiographic healing time (RHT) was 9.09 ± 1.15 weeks in the treatment group, which was shorter than the 9.91 ± 0.79 weeks (p = 0.012) in the control group. CONCLUSION Oral administration of HZ for 42 days can increase serum PINP level and reduce the RHT. Therefore, HZ can be used to treat patients with ankle fractures requiring surgical treatment. However, a larger sample size is needed in future studies.

Abstract
Background The plantar plate is an important static stabilizer of the lesser metatarsophalangeal joints, and disruptions of the plantar plate can lead to significant instability and lesser toe deformities. In recent years, direct plantar plate repair has been proposed. Although direct repair via a dorsal approach is attractive, a torn plantar plate is small and difficult to access using regular instruments in a restricted operative field. Methods In this report, a unique method for plantar plate repairs was used to repair various configurations of plantar plate tears with standard operative instruments that are available in most operating rooms. Results Using this method, 10 patients underwent plantar plate repairs, and the mean follow-up period was 24 (range, 14–38) months. The mean visual analog scale score for pain preoperatively was 4.1 (range, 0–6) and decreased to 0.6 (range, 0–3) at last follow-up. Postoperatively, the mean visual analog scale score for satisfaction was 9.6 (range, 8–10) and the mean American Orthopedic Foot and Ankle Society forefoot score was 88.8 (range, 75–100). Conclusions Our study proposes an inexpensive and versatile method for plantar plate repair via a dorsal approach that uses standard operative instruments. Abstract
OBJECTIVE Shockwave application is a potential treatment for osteoarthritis (OA), but the underlying mechanism remains unknown. Oxidative stress and a counterbalancing antioxidant system might be the key to understanding this mechanism. We hypothesized that reactive oxygen species (ROS) and the transcription factor nuclear factor erythroid 2-related factor 2 (Nrf2),which is an important regulator of cellular redox homeostasis, are plausible elements. DESIGN Porcine chondrocytes were cultured in a 3-dimensional pellet model and subjected to shockwaves. The effects of shockwaves with various energy-flux densities on optimal extracellular matrix (ECM) synthesis were assessed. ROS, mitogen-activated protein kinase (MAPK) signaling, and the redox activity of Nrf2 were measured. To investigate the signaling mechanism involved in the shockwave treatment in chondrocytes, specific inhibitors of ROS, MAPK signaling, and Nrf2 activity were targeted. RESULTS Shockwaves increased ECM synthesis without affecting cell viability or proliferation. Furthermore, they induced transient ROS production mainly through xanthine oxidase. The phosphorylation of ERK1/2 and p38 and the nuclear translocation of Nrf2 were activated by shockwaves. By contrast, suppression of ROS signaling mitigated shockwave-induced MAPK phosphorylation, Nrf2 nuclear translocation, and ECM synthesis. Pretreatment of chondrocytes with the specific inhibitors of MEK1/2 and p38, respectively, mitigated the shockwave-induced nuclear translocation of Nrf2 and ECM synthesis. Nrf2 inhibition by both small hairpin RNA knockdown and brusatol reduced the shockwave-enhanced ECM synthesis. CONCLUSIONS Shockwaves activated Nrf2 activity through the induction of transient ROS signaling and subsequently enhanced ECM synthesis in chondrocytes. This study provided fundamental evidence confirming the potential of shockwaves for OA management.

Abstract
Ankle arthrodesis (AA) and total ankle arthroplasty (TAA) are the 2 primary surgical treatments for patients with end-stage ankle arthritis. The comparative outcomes between AA and TAA using modern techniques remain unclear. A systematic search to identify all relevant articles comparing AA with TAA was conducted through 3 online databases. The clinical outcomes were extracted for meta-analysis, including AOFAS (American Orthopaedic Foot & Ankle Society) score, VAS (visual analog scale), AOS (Ankle Osteoarthritis Scale), gait analysis, ROM (range of motion), satisfaction, complication, and reoperation. Our meta-analysis shows no heterogeneity in any subgroup analyses. There were no significant differences in AOFAS total, pain, and alignment scores between the AA and TAA groups. The TAA group had significant improvement in AOFAS function score compared with the AA group. There was no significant difference in VAS and AOS total scores between the 2 groups. No significant differences in gait analysis were observed between the 2 groups. The TAA group had significant improvement in both ROM and change in ROM compared with the AA group. There was no significant difference in satisfaction rate between the 2 groups. The TAA group had significantly higher complication and reoperation rates compared with the AA group. Our meta-analysis provides updated evidence on clinical outcomes comparing AA with TAA using third-generation implants. The TAA group had better improvement in AOFAS function and ROM than the AA group. No significant differences in pain relief, gait analysis, or patient satisfaction were observed between the 2 groups.

Abstract
OBJECTIVE The objective of this study was to assess the efficacy and safety of extracorporeal shockwave therapy (ESWT) for treatment of knee osteoarthritis (OA) using a systemic review and meta-analysis. METHODS An extensive search of relevant articles from electronic databases Pubmed, Embase, and Cochrane Library from inception to March 2019 was conducted. The treatment outcomes (visual analog scale [VAS] and the Western Ontario and McMaster Universities Arthritis Index [WOMAC]) of the included articles were pooled to calculate effect sizes. The assessment of heterogeneity among articles was evaluated using I2. Statistical analyses were conducted using RevMan software. RESULTS The results showed that the ESWT group had significant improvement in pain relief compared with the control group through 12 months based on WOMAC and VAS scores. Compared with the baseline level, the patients had significant improvement in pain relief at most follow-up points (one week to 12 months) based on WOMAC and VAS scores. The patients showed significant improvement in physical function at six- and 12-month follow-up when compared with the control group and for all follow-up (one to 12 months) when compared with the baseline level. Additionally, only minor complications were observed after ESWT treatment. CONCLUSIONS The use of ESWT for treatment of knee OA had a beneficial effect on pain relief and physical function improvement for up to 12 months, and only minor complications occurred after ESWT treatment. However, there remains a lack of clarity regarding the frequency and dosage levels of ESWT required to achieve the maximum improvement.

Abstract
Several studies have reported that Hemoglobin A1c (HbA1c) levels increase with age for people without diabetes. However, HbA1c levels associated with age and gender have not been well investigated for Taiwanese adults. The objective of this study was to investigate the sex-specific association between HbA1c levels and age for Taiwanese adults without diabetes. The data were collected from the Taiwan Biobank database with inclusive criteria being participants without diabetes. The association between HbA1c values and age was conducted by linear regression analysis, HbA1c values between sexes were compared by two-sample t-test, and HbA1c levels among age groups were compared using one-way ANOVA. The results showed that HbA1c levels were positively correlated with age, and the levels for males were significantly higher than for females among all participants. However, there was no significantly positive correlation between HbA1c levels and age in males for age group of 50–70 years. The levels of males were significantly higher than females for age groups of 30–39 and 40–49 years. There were significant differences in HbA1c levels among age groups for all participants, males, and females except for the two age groups of 50–59 and 60–70 years in males. Age and gender were important factors affecting HbA1c levels. Our results suggested that the HbA1c cut-point levels for the diagnosis of diabetes should vary by age and gender.

Abstract
AIM Taiwan's response to the coronavirus disease 2019 (COVID-19) differed in that it successfully prevented the spread without having to shutdown or overburden medical services. Patients' fear regarding the pandemic would be the only reason to reduce surgeries, so Taiwan could be the most suitable place for research on the influence of psychological factors. This study aimed to assess the impact of patients' fear on orthopedic surgeries in Taiwan amid the peak period of the COVID-19 pandemic. PATIENTS AND METHODS The investigation period included the COVID-19 pandemic (March 2020 to April 2020) and the corresponding period in the previous year. The following data on patients with orthopedic diseases were collected: outpatient visits, hospital admission, and surgical modalities. RESULTS The COVID-19 pandemic led to a 22%-29% and 20%-26% reduction in outpatients, 22%-27% and 25%-37% reduction in admissions, and 26%-35% and 18%-34% reduction in surgeries, respectively, at both hospitals. The weekly mean number of patients was significantly smaller during the COVID-19 pandemic for all types of surgery and elective surgeries at the university hospital, and for all types of surgery, elective surgeries, and total knee arthroplasties at the community hospital. Further, patients visiting the community hospital during the pandemic were significantly younger, for all types of surgery, elective surgeries, and total knee arthroplasties. CONCLUSIONS The reduction in orthopedic surgeries in Taiwan's hospitals during COVID-19 could be attributed to patients' fear. Even without restriction, the pandemic inevitably led to a reduction of about 20%-30% of the operation volume.

Abstract
OBJECTIVE To compare the efficacy of various strategies in the treatment of trigger finger. DATA SOURCES A systematic literature search for randomized controlled trials to compare treatments for trigger finger was conducted through three online databases, Pubmed, Embase and Cochrane Library, from their inception dates to 22 May 2020. METHODS Relative risk (RR) with 95% confidence interval (CI) was used to evaluate the effect sizes in success rate for included articles. RESULTS Sixteen articles (n = 1185) were included in our meta-analysis. The results showed that the efficacy of steroid injection was significantly better than the placebo group at short-term follow-ups (RR = 19.00, 95% CI = 1.17-309.77 for one-week; RR = 3.70, 95% CI = 3.70, 95% CI = 1.61-8.53 for one-month), and then became non-significant at four months (RR = 3.21, 95% CI = 0.88-11.79). There was no significant difference in success rate between steroid injection and nonsteroidal anti-inflammatory drug injection, and between open surgery and percutaneous release at all the follow-ups. Only surgical treatment had significantly better efficacy in success rate than steroid injection at all follow-ups (RR = 0.48, 95% CI = 0.34-0.66 for one-month; RR = 0.87, 95% CI = 0.80-0.96 for three-month; RR = 0.58, 95% CI = 0.48-0.68 for six-month; RR = 0.38, 95% CI = 0.20-0.72 for 12-month). CONCLUSION There were no differences in efficacy between steroid injection and shockwave or nonsteroidal anti-inflammatory drug injection. The surgical treatments had the best efficacy among these treatments.

Abstract
OBJECTIVE To compare the efficacy of different radiofrequency techniques (thermal, pulsed, and cooled radiofrequency) for treating lumbar facet joint (LFJ) or sacroiliac joint (SIJ) pain. PATIENTS AND METHODS The inclusion criteria were as follows: (1) age > 18 years; (2) patients suffering from LFJ or SIJ pain; and (3) patients receiving radiofrequency treatments. Four electronic databases, including Pubmed, Embase, Cochrane Library, and ISI Web of Knowledge were systematically searched from inception until December 2019 for relevant articles. The search was conducted on 2 January 2020. When the outcomes among articles showed heterogeneity, then a random-effects model was adopted to calculate the effect size; otherwise, a fixed-effects model was adopted. RESULTS All the three techniques showed significant improvements in LFJ or SIJ pain for up to 12 months compared with the baseline level. However, no significant differences among the three techniques were observed at any follow-up visits except for possibly a trend for variance in efficacy. For treating LFJ pain, cooled radiofrequency was the most effective, followed by thermal radiofrequency and then pulsed radiofrequency as the least respectively for the follow-up visit at 6 months. No serious complications were reported after receiving treatment using the three techniques. CONCLUSION Sequentially, cooled radiofrequency followed by thermal radiofrequency and then pulsed radiofrequency for treating LFJ pain were identified as most to least effective at the 6-month follow-up.

Abstract
After acute hip surgery, the 1-year mortality rate is high. Therefore, this study evaluated the risk factors for 1-year mortality. The purposes of this study was first to examine the effect of integrated care on 1-year mortality in surgical patients and secondly to explore magnitude of comorbidity and complication on mortality.This retrospective cohort study included 313 patients received surgery for hip fragility fracture. Patients with multiple fractures or combined trauma were excluded. The patients were grouping into integrated (n = 106) and non-integrated care group (n = 207) models. Univariate and multiple Cox regression were used to examine effect of care model, comorbidity, and complication event.One-year mortality in integrated and non-integrated patients was 4.7% and 14.0% respectively. After adjustments, patients in non-integrated care, have 2.89 times (95% confidence interval [CI] 1.07-7.81) likely to die 1-year after discharged.Patients had elevated comorbidity or postoperative complications contributed to the mortality. Our study found the effect of patients treated by integrated care models, compared with usual model, significantly reduced 1-year mortality rate. Appropriated treatment of comorbidities during hospitalization and after discharge is critical to post-surgical survival. The findings imply that the co-care for hip fracture of hip surgical patients with orthogeriatricians is strongly recommended, particularly for those with >3 comorbidities.

Abstract
Adequate postoperative analgesia after hallux valgus (HV) correction surgery improves early mobilization and decreases hospital stay. Peripheral nerve block and peri-incisional local anesthetic (LA) infiltration are both widely used for pain management in orthopedic surgeries. The aim of this study was to compare the analgesic effects between the ankle block and peri-incisional infiltration technique in patients undergoing HV correction surgery. Ninety patients scheduled for hallux valgus correction surgery were randomly allocated into three groups. In group N, patients were pretreated with tibial and peroneal nerve blocks with 8-10 mL of 0.25% bupivacaine before surgery. In group P, patients received the same LA for peri-incisional infiltration preoperatively. In group C, patients underwent surgery without regional analgesic pretreatment. All patients had intravenous fentanyl patient control analgesia as part of multimodal postoperative pain management. Fentanyl consumption, rest and moving pain scale, and adverse effects were evaluated at postoperative 6 h (Poh6), Poh12, Poh 24, and Poh36, respectively. Patients receiving bilateral feet surgeries were excluded in this study. Seventy-five patients were enrolled into final analysis. The patients in group N expressed lower resting and moving pain scores at Poh6, but the pain scores turned similarly among the three groups following Poh12 and then. The total fentanyl consumption was significantly less in group N than in group P. The postoperative activities and mood disturbance were not significantly different between groups after Poh12 and then. We conclude that ankle block is better than peri-incisional LA infiltration in HV correction surgery in pain relief and fentanyl consumption.

Abstract
Osteoporosis is the second most common epidemiologic disease in the aging population worldwide. Previous studies have found that frequent tea drinkers have higher bone mineral density and less hip fracture. We previously found that (-)-epigallocatechin gallate (EGCG) (20⁻100 µmol/L) significantly suppressed receptor activator of nuclear factor-kB ligand (RANKL)-induced osteoclastogenesis and pit formation via inhibiting NF-κB transcriptional activity and nuclear transport of NF-κB in RAW 264.7 cells and murine primary bone marrow macrophage cells. The most important regulation in osteoclastogenesis is the receptor activator of nuclear factor-kB/RANKL/osteoprotegrin (RANK/RANKL/OPG) pathway. In this study, we used the coculture of RAW 264.7 cells and the feeder cells, ST2, to evaluate how EGCG regulated the RANK/RANKL/OPG pathway in RAW 264.7 cells and ST2 cells. We found EGCG decreased the RANKL/OPG ratio in both mRNA expression and secretory protein levels and eventually decreased osteoclastogenesis by TRAP (+) stain osteoclasts and TRAP activity at low concentrations-1 and 10 µmol/L-via the RANK/RANKL/OPG pathway. The effective concentration can be easily achieved in daily tea consumption. Taken together, our results implicate that EGCG could be an important nutrient in modulating bone resorption.

Abstract
Percutaneous release (PR) of the A1 pulley is a quick, safe, and minimally invasive procedure for treating trigger fingers. The purpose of this study is to identify if PR with additional steroid injections can shorten the recovery to reach unlimited range of motion. Between January 2013 and December 2013, we included 432 trigger fingers with actively correctable triggering or severer symptoms without previous surgical release or steroid injections from two hand clinic offices (A and B). The same experienced surgeon performed PR at the office. Patients from Clinic A received PR with steroid injections and those from Clinic B received PR without steroid injections. Patients returned for follow-up 1 week, 6 weeks, and 12 weeks after the procedure. Between the steroid group and the nonsteroid group, there is no significant difference in the mean time for patients to return to normal work and the rate of residual extensor lag. Middle fingers showed a 5.09-fold chance of having a residual extensor lag over that of the other fingers. High grade trigger fingers recovered more slowly than low grade ones. The success rate of a 12-week follow-up was 98.4%. There was no significant difference between the steroid group (97.5%) and the nonsteroid group (99.1%). PR can treat trigger fingers effectively, but additional steroid injection does not provide more benefit. Some fingers showed temporary extensor lag, especially in middle fingers and high grade trigger fingers, but 85% of those will eventually reach full recovery after self-rehabilitation without another surgical release.

Abstract
Transfer metatarsalgia (TM) is a common forefoot disorder secondary to hallux valgus (HV). Some authors suggest that a combined lesser metatarsal osteotomy while undergoing HV surgery improves metatarsalgia, whereas others concluded that isolated HV corrective osteotomy can improve symptomatic metatarsalgia. The main purpose of this retrospective study was to compare clinical outcomes in patients with and without combined lesser metatarsal osteotomy while receiving HV correction surgery. We retrospectively reviewed the patients who underwent osteotomy for HV correction between January 2000 and December 2010. All patients underwent HV correction with modified Mitchell osteotomy. Clinical evaluations including the American Orthopaedic Foot and Ankle Society score and residual metatarsalgia were assessed, and radiographic measurements were carried out. Sixty-five patients (83 feet) meeting the selection criteria were enrolled. Thirty feet receiving a combined lesser metatarsal osteotomy were classified as the combined surgery (CS) group, and the others were classified as the control (CN) group (53 feet). The overall rate of persistent symptomatic metatarsalgia was 19.28% after operative treatment. There were six feet with residual metatarsalgia in the CS group, and 10 feet in the CN group. There was no significant difference in the rate of persistent symptoms between the two groups (p = 0.9). According to this result, modified Mitchell osteotomy alone did not have a higher rate of residual metatarsalgia than CS. We also found that the average recovery rate of TM was about 80.7% and those patients whose preoperative HV angle was > 30° had the higher risk of residual metatarsalgia after surgery.

Abstract
The choice of surgical timing in open reduction for calcaneal fractures has been proposed to be associated with soft-tissue complications and infection. This study analysed the correlation between surgical timing and postoperative infection rates. We performed a retrospective single-surgeon single-facility study (Kaohsiung Medical University Hospital, KMUH) between January 2006 and January 2010. Fifty patients with 53 close intra-articular calcaneal fractures were included. They received open reduction and internal fixation via the extensile lateral L-shaped approach. We assessed the duration between heel trauma and operation from the medical records and sorted our patients into early (within 3 days), intermediate (from 3 to 10 days) and delayed (over 10 days) surgical groups. The mean follow-up period was 13 months. Only one of the 50 patients, a 74-year-old female with diabetes mellitus, developed deep infection requiring hardware removal and serial debridement. Overall, we did not find a statistical difference in postoperative infection rates in the different timing groups. Our conclusion is that in experienced hands, surgical timing may not affect postoperative infection rates in calcaneal fracture among strictly selected patients who do not have potential risk factors for wound complication. Therefore, early operation may be helpful to these patients.

Abstract
PURPOSE Enchondroma of the hand with a pathologic fracture is generally treated by tumor curettage and bone grafting after the fracture has healed. However, delayed surgery postpones definitive diagnosis and prolongs the period of disability. We have treated pathologic fractures in a single stage through a modified lateral surgical approach with curettage of the tumor and stabilization using injectable calcium sulfate cement. The aim of this study was to report the outcomes of treatment with this material and the modified approach. METHODS Between 2006 and 2010, we enrolled 8 patients with solitary hand enchondromas and pathologic fractures. The surgical procedure involved a lateral approach, an extended lateral cortical window, thorough tumor evacuation, and reconstruction of the bone defects using commercially available injectable calcium sulfate cement. We performed evaluations before surgery and in the postoperative follow-up series by radiographs and clinical assessments, including measurement of joint motion by goniometry and a visual analog pain scale. RESULTS The average time of follow-up was 19 months (range, 12-36 mo). The pathologic fractures of all patients healed clinically and radiographically within 8 weeks after surgery, and the mean active motion arcs of the metacarpophalangeal joints and proximal interphalangeal joints of the involved digit were 90° and 94°, respectively at 3-month follow-up. All patients returned to ordinary daily activities without obvious pain by 3 months postoperatively. We found no major complications, such as unacceptable alignment, nonunion, infection, or tumor recurrence, during follow-up. CONCLUSIONS This study demonstrated the outcomes of early management of phalangeal enchondromas with pathologic fractures using a lateral approach and injectable calcium sulfate cement for reconstruction. This combined approach avoided the need for supplemental internal fixation, allowed early mobilization, and resulted in minimal joint stiffness. TYPE OF STUDY/LEVEL OF EVIDENCE Therapeutic IV.

Abstract
Postmenopausal osteoporosis is commonly treated with alendronate, one of the bisphosphonates used for the prevention and treatment of osteoporotic fractures. However, the correlation between atypical femoral fractures and long-term bisphosphonate therapy has not been clearly identified. We report here the case of a 69-year-old woman with postmenopausal osteoporosis who presented with an atypical femoral subtrochanteric fracture on magnetic resonance imaging (MRI) confirmation after having received alendronate therapy for about 3 years. The fracture united after refixation and after administration of alendronate was stopped. Several published reports were reviewed, and some clinical characteristics of this atraumatic fracture were revealed, including the clinical symptoms of thigh pain, stress reaction or stress fracture, and transverse fracture with unicortical beak in an area of cortical hypertrophy. In addition to a regular radiographic survey, MRI, which may provide early information, and bone biopsy for pathologic analysis may be used as tools for early detection and final diagnosis. Once an insufficiency fracture is suspected or proved to be related to bisphosphonate, the withholding of bisphosphonate should be highly recommended to enhance fracture healing. Prophylactic fixation should be considered if fracture healing is not good or if the patient cannot tolerate protection of weight-bearing.

Abstract
BACKGROUND The use of minimally invasive surgical technique for hallux valgus is controversial. The purpose of this study was to retrospectively evaluate the radiographic results of a minimally invasive distal metatarsal osteotomy for correction of hallux valgus. MATERIALS AND METHODS From September 2005 to March 2008, a minimally invasive distal metatarsal osteotomy was performed in 82 patients (125 feet) for hallux valgus. The average age was 40.8 (range, 13 to 71) years. The mean followup period was 18.3 (range, 9 to 38) months. These patients were categorized into groups based on their gender, age, preoperative hallux valgus angle, and preoperative 1-2 intermetatarsal angle. The radiographs were reviewed for preoperative and final followup hallux valgus angle, 1-2 intermetatarsal angle, and malunion or nonunion. A final followup hallux valgus angle greater than 20 degrees was defined as ``recurrence of deformity'' and represented a poor radiographic result. RESULTS There were no nonunions but one case of plantarflexion malunion. One case had skin irritation due to prominent bone. A poor radiographic result occurred in 29 feet (23.2%). Of those 36 feet whose preoperative hallux valgus angle was equal or greater than 30 degrees, 23 feet had a poor radiographic result (63.9%). Of those 89 feet whose preoperative hallux valgus angle was less than 30 degrees, only six feet had a poor radiographic result (6.7%) (p = 0.0001). The preoperative 1-2 intermetatarsal angle was found to have no statistically significant influence on poor radiographic results (p = 0.0539). Both the age and sex of the patients had no statistically significant influence (p = 0.8048 and 0.8604, respectively). CONCLUSION Based on our results, we do not recommend use of this technique to treat moderate to severe hallux valgus (hallux valgus angle, 30) degrees. We believe a traditional open osteotomy with formal capsulorrhaphy would be a better choice of treatment.

Abstract
Acquired neurologic disorders of the foot lead to arthrosis, deformities, instabilities, and functional disabilities. Hindfoot arthrodesis is the current option available for irreducible or nonbraceable deformities of neuropathic feet. However, the role of ankle arthrodesis in these patients has been questioned because of high nonunion and complication rates. From 1990 to 2001, 17 cases of acquired neuropathic foot deformities were treated by four tibiotalocalcaneal (TTC) arthrodeses and 13 ankle arthrodeses. TTC arthrodesis was performed on cases with combined ankle and subtalar arthritis or cases whose deformities or instabilities could not be corrected by ankle fusion alone. There was no nonunion of TTC arthrodesis and seven ununited ankle arthrodeses were salvaged by two TTC-attempted arthrodeses and five revision ankle-attempted arthrodeses. Eventually in these cases, there was one nonunion in TTC arthrodesis and one nonunion in revision ankle arthrodesis. The final fusion rate was 88% (15 of 17 cases) with average union time of 6.9 months (range, 2.5-18 months). The American Orthopaedic Foot and Ankle Society ankle hindfoot functional scores were evaluated: one was excellent (5.8%), seven were good (41%), eight were fair (53.3%), and one was poor (5.8%) in terms of total functional outcome. We conclude that TTC arthrodesis is indicated for cases with ankle and subtalar involvement and ankle arthrodesis is an alternative for cases with intact subtalar joint. We recommend revision ankle arthrodesis if the ankle fails to fuse and the bone stock of the talus is adequate. TTC arthrodesis is reserved for ankles with poor bone stock of the talus with fragmentation.

Abstract
BACKGROUND Haglund syndrome is a cause of posterior heel pain. The prominent posterosuperior projection into the retrocalcaneal bursa is thought to be a major etiology. Many methods have been proposed to measure the posterosuperior projection of the tuberosity into this bursa. The Fowler angle and the parallel pitch lines are the most frequently used. However, the relation between symptomatic Haglund syndrome and the measuring methods, especially the Fowler angle and parallel pitch lines, is not clear. The purposes of this paper were to study the predictive value of the most frequently used measurement methods to evaluate bursal impingement and to determine if other osseous variations and Achilles tendon calcification are associated with the development of Haglund syndrome. METHODS From October, 1996, to March, 2003, we evaluated 37 heels in 31 patients with symptomatic Haglund syndrome, and 40 heels in 27 individuals without posterior heel pain. On a lateral view radiograph, the Fowler angle, and the parallel pitch lines were measured, in addition to Achilles tendon calcification and the osseous variations, such as a posterior calcaneal step spur or plantar osseous projection. RESULTS The average Fowler angles in the control group and study group were 62.31 +/- 7.79 degrees and 60.14 +/- 7.01 degrees, respectively. There was no statistically significant difference (p = 0.490). The positive parallel pitch lines in the symptomatic group were 56.8% and in the control group 42.5%. There was no statistically significant difference (p = 0.474) between the groups. CONCLUSIONS No statistically significant differences were noted between the groups concerning the Fowler angle and parallel pitch lines. The posterior calcaneal step spur and Achilles tendon calcification were statistically significant between these two groups. The Fowler angle and parallel pitch lines were of little predictive value for the Haglund syndrome.

Abstract
Freiberg's infraction is a disease of avascular necrosis that most commonly involves the head of the second or third metatarsal. Several mechanisms have been proposed for its pathogenesis, but stress overloading is the most widely accepted etiology. Nonoperative treatment is thought to be effective in the early stages but not in the late stages of the disease. The methods of operative treatment for symptomatic Freiberg's infraction remain controversial. We report two cases of late stage Freiberg's infraction treated by metatarsal neck dorsal closing wedge osteotomy with good results, and we infer that this operation may be recommended for patients with symptomatic Freiberg's infraction in whom conservative treatments have little effect.

Abstract
Fibrodysplasia ossificans progressiva (FOP) is a rare congenital disease with autosomal dominant transmission characterized by the presence of malformations of the big toes and of postnatal progressive heterotopic endochondral osteogenesis. We report the case of 3-year-old girl with dysplasia of the first metatarsal bones and progressive heterotopic ossificans of the right thigh due to previous diphtheria-tetanus-pertussis immunizations and several inappropriate surgical interventions. Direct sequence analysis identified a 617G-A nucleotide mutation in the patient but not in her parents or brother. Pedigree analysis suggests that a de novo mutation in the ACVR1 gene is responsible for the disease in this family. This is the first report of the results of a mutation analysis in a sporadic case of FOP in a Taiwanese patient.

Abstract
BACKGROUND Open reduction, autogenous bone-grafting, and internal fixation for the treatment of established nonunion of the lateral condyle associated with a cubitus valgus deformity has a high rate of complications. As a consequence, we developed a new technique that includes in situ compression fixation of the lateral condylar nonunion and a dome-shaped supracondylar osteotomy of the distal aspect of the humerus through a single posterior incision. METHODS Eight consecutive patients were treated with the new surgical technique between 1994 and 2000. The mean age at the time of surgery was 8.6 years. The mean interval between the lateral condylar fracture and surgery was 4.9 years. The mean preoperative radiographic humerus-ulna angle was 31 degrees of valgus. The postoperative results were classified with a modification of the scoring system described by Dhillon et al., which assesses pain, weakness, range of motion, the humerus-ulna angle, and prominence of the medial epicondyle on a 12-point scale. RESULTS All eight lateral condylar nonunions achieved union within three months postoperatively. The mean postoperative humerus-ulna angle was 5.5 degrees of valgus. All of the supracondylar dome osteotomies healed uneventfully, and there was no loss of correction postoperatively. The mean duration of follow-up was 4.5 years. The overall results were excellent in two patients, good in four patients, and fair in two patients. CONCLUSIONS With better exposure of the lateral condylar nonunion through a posterior approach, we can effectively stabilize the lateral condylar nonunion and avoid postoperative loss of motion and osteonecrosis of the condyle. With a dome-shaped supracondylar osteotomy, we can correct the cubitus valgus deformity and avoid the development of a medial epicondylar prominence. With careful selection of patients, this new technique can be an effective method to treat this clinically challenging problem.

Abstract
The purpose of this study was to identify the kinematic and kinetic strategies used by patients with unilateral triple arthrodesis or subtalar fusion during level walking, stair ascent, stair descent and to determine the influence of these different conditions on kinematics and kinetics. Nine subjects with unilateral triple or subtalar fusion and five normal control subjects were recruited for this experiment. Temporal distance, kinematic and kinetic data were collected using a six camera 3-D motion analysis system and a custom fabricated set of stairs with five steps; the second and third steps were each instrumented with one force platform. During level walking, affected limbs lost all of the plantarflexion at the ankle joint during push-off and showed greater knee flexion angle during the same period of stance. During stair ascent, affected limbs showed a different movement pattern at the knee, a greater knee flexion angle during the whole stance phase and a near zero degree of plantarflexion angle during the forward continuance (FCN) phase. During descent, affected limbs showed a greater knee flexion angle during the whole stance phase and less ankle dorsiflexion angle during the same period of stance phase. At the ankle, peak moment and power values were significantly different between the affected side and the limbs of the control subjects during level walking in the push-off phase, stair ascent in the FCN phase, and stair descent in the weight acceptance (WA) phase, where the affected limbs had a lower plantarflexion moment and power values.

Abstract
We have treated 56 patients (56 ankles) for symptomatic chronic lateral ankle instability by the surgical reconstruction procedure. The operation included lateral shift of the entire lateral capsule-ligament complex, suture to anterior border of fibula, and reinforcement by an elevated periosteal flap of distal fibula. These patients were reviewed at a mean period of 3.1 years (range, 9 months to 5 years) after the operation. There were 29 males and 27 females with an average age of 29 years (range, 16-49 years). The clinical results were graded according to the AOFAS Ankle-Hindfoot scales. There were 35 patients who were excellent (above 90 points), 16 who were good (between 76 and 90 points), 4 who were fair (between 60 and 75 points), and 1 who was poor (below 60 points). The excellent and good results amounted to 91.1% (51/56). Therefore, we concluded that symptomatic chronic lateral ankle instability could be successfully managed with this easy and effective surgical reconstruction method.

Abstract
From 1989 to 1996, we treated 18 cases (10 males, eight females; average age 48.2 years) of failed ankle arthrodesis by revision of ankle arthrodesis and followed their progress for at least two years. The average time interval between original surgery and revision was 17.3 months. Revisions were needed due to infection in one case, nonunion in 10 cases, and malalignment in seven cases. The salvage operations included debridement in the infected case, refreshed pseudoarthrosis in nonunion cases, and corrective osteotomy in malalignment cases. Sixteen cases were fixed by crossed screws with internal compression, one infected case was fixed by an external fixator, and one case with bone loss was fixed with buttress plate. The average follow-up period was 40.4 months. There was one nonunion and two delayed unions, with an ultimate fusion rate of 94%. The average AOFAS ankle-hindfoot score was 70.9 at final follow up. There was one excellent result (5.6%), five good results (27.8%), 11 fair results (61%), and one poor result (5.6%), and the overall results were poorer compared with our series of primary arthrodesis. The time to fusion also took longer in the revision cases (average 2.7 months in primary cases and 4.8 months in revision cases). Fusion techniques that ensure solid union in a functional position are essential. If an ankle arthrodesis fails, however, revision is a salvage procedure that can achieve an acceptable result.
